HELP - My wife misplaced phone !!

johnny_one_rate

Aug 29, 2007, 9:38 AM
My wife misplaced or lost her RAZR.....there is NO current usage listed on Online Account--

What do I do....I'm not due for an upgrade until 12/2007.....I don't have insurance....what are the costs involved with replacing phone and new SIM card ???

If I buy a phone from EBAY, can I just go to the ATT phone and just buy a SIM card ???

Thanks

Now if you added a new line note to self, now you have a 26 dollar activation and depending on what FT plan you have you will either have a extra 14.99 or 9.99 bill each month. Not fun. So you can suspend it, it is only for that number so that if someone does have it they cant make calls. Than simply go to a at&t store, ask for a new sim card on that account and than now her number is on that new sim card and just whenever you get a new phone for her just put your sim card in that new phone and you will be good to go cuase that sim card is what gives that phone service.
